On this date in 1973, Billy Graham closed his 5-day Seoul, Korea Crusade in front of a crowd estimated by local officials to exceed 1.1 million. Over the course of the Crusade, Mr. Graham preached to more than 3 million, which topped the totals of the historic 16-week, 1957 New York City Crusade. These excerpts from John Pollock’s authorized biography of Billy Graham, The Billy Graham Story, give us insight into that historic day.

A new exhibit has opened at the Billy Graham Library called, “Rooted in Prayer – Biblical Truths for Everyday Living.” It shares a glimpse into the heart of Billy Graham and over 70 years of ministry grounded in prayer. The exhibit runs from May through the end of June. Admission to this exhibit and to the Library is free.
